Hello,

My mod NPC has the following custom amulet (I call it a pendant)
 

// Erysseril's pendant
COPY ~Erysseril/items/EP#ERYAM.ITM~ ~override~
COPY ~Erysseril/lib/EP#LYCH.EFF~ ~override~
COPY ~Erysseril/lib/EP#LYCD.EFF~ ~override~
  SAY NAME1 ~Unicorn Pendant~
  SAY NAME2 ~Unicorn Pendant~
  SAY DESC ~A Mielikkian's holy symbol, this pendant appears as the head of a sleeping unicorn on a blue field. The item is blessed to protect a follower of the Lady of the Forest from damage, as well as to hit better and do extra damage against lycanthropes.
  
  STATISTICS:

   Wearer may case Cure Moderate Wounds and Neutralize Poison three times per day each.
   Grants +3 to hit and to damage vs. Lycanthropes
  
   This item cannot be removed.~

 


Does it look reasonable, or is it OP?

Is it possible to add an effect/ability to grant the wearer an always-active Know Alignment when she's relatively close to another character? Would doing so be OK, or would that make the item OP?

Please share your thoughts on this. Erysseril, the item's owner, objects to certain types of people (Red Wizards, Invokers, Necromancers, and evil Drow), and won't work in a party that includes any such characters, but it would be unfair to assume she can detect evil without that ability being present, somehow.

Comments:

* If you want feedback, post the entire description from the start, don't force people to download your item just to see what it does.

* The above is especially valid when your item uses two custom .EFFs which you do not include in the post (and as a suggestion, I'd use your own modder prefix for those, too).

* Cure Medium Wounds and Neutralize Poison both once/day, plus whatever + to Hit & Damage against lycanthropes, doesn't sound overpowered at all, assuming that + is reasonable. I don't see anything protecting from damage FROM lycanthropes, though.

* Adding Know Alignment to the item is IMO worthless. The only time said spell is useful is for one of the Paladin's stronghold's quests, and there are scrolls for that. Just say something about it in the item's description and that'd be enough. Script her reactions to the vanilla/mod NPCs that fit those descriptions and you're set.

Looks like I need to do some serious editing of the item. I haven't looked at it for a very long time, but I knew it needed revisiting. I attached it only in case anyone was interested; the descriptive text comes straight from the .tp2, and I forgot all about the .effs, so I'll have to re-create those (assuming I figure out how), unless there's an easier way to achieve what I'm after with the item, which is simply to give the wearer a bonus to AC, allow her to cast Cure Medium Wounds and Neutralize Poison, and to grant a bonus to hit and to damage against lycanthropes. So, I'll put it on the workbench and retool it.

As for adding anything else, I figured there were enough things packed into the item already. However, as was mentioned above, this is a holy symbol, of a sort. Mielikki saw to it that Erysseril would receive it, following the religious experience that inspired her to dedicate her life to Mielikki's service, thereby becoming a Needle.

[EDIT] The two .eff files used are vanilla, if memory serves: LYCANHIT.EFF and LYCANDAM.EFF. NearInfinity sees them, so I'm guessing I don't need to include the two files in my mod. The value of each should be 3, so I've created two custom .EFF files to reflect this.[/EDIT]
